Microcontrollers (MCUs):
TI's diverse portfolio of 16- and 32-bit microcontrollers (MCUs) with real-time control capabilities and high-precision analog integration are optimized for industrial and automotive applications. Backed by decades of expertise and innovative hardware and software solutions, TI's MCUs can meet the needs of any design and budget.

Processors:
TI's processors enable real-time communication, analytics and features for functional safety and security through optimal integration that helps you meet cost and performance requirements for a variety of applications. TI's unified software development kits let you migrate and reuse designs across a family of devices to protect future investments.
Arm®-based processors:
TI's diverse portfolio of Arm®-based processors ranges from low-cost, single-core processors to high-performance, purpose-built system-on-chip (SoC) devices with integrated features for networking, multimedia and vision analytics.
Digital signal processors:
TI's scalable portfolio of digital signal processors (DSPs) devices features a broad selection from low-poTexas Instruments (TI)r, single-core DSPs to high-performance, multi-core DSPs which covers a variety of applications including audio and aerospace and defense.
